| Industry | Application | Process |
|---|---|---|
| Coatings & Paints | Used as a binder and crosslinker in corrosion-resistant and high-temperature coatings | Hydrolyzed and condensed via the sol-gel process to form a silica network, enhancing coating hardness and adhesion |
| Construction Materials | Applied in concrete sealers, waterproofing agents, and corrosion protection treatments | Applied by spraying or brushing; hydrolysis forms a protective silica layer that fills pores and blocks moisture ingress |
| Electronics & Semiconductors | Employed as an insulating layer, passivation layer, or precursor in semiconductor fabrication | Deposited as a silica thin film via chemical vapor deposition (CVD) or spin-coating |
| Adhesives & Sealants | Improves thermal resistance and chemical stability of inorganic adhesives | Cured in combination with other components to form a siloxane network structure |
| Foundry & Ceramics | Used as a binder in precision casting or as a modifier for ceramic materials | Mixed with ceramic powders and sintered; decomposes to generate a silica-reinforcing phase |
| Textiles | Functional auxiliary for fabric water repellency and wrinkle resistance finishing | Applied via padding or spraying followed by thermal treatment to form a hydrophobic silica layer on fiber surfaces |
| Research & Laboratories | Serves as an intermediate in synthesizing other silicon compounds or as a template agent for silica nanomaterials | Specific-structure materials are prepared via controlled hydrolysis, templating, or solvothermal reactions |
| Detection Item | Common Analytical Method | Method Overview |
|---|---|---|
| Purity | Gas Chromatography (GC) | Separates components based on volatility and partitioning between mobile and stationary phases; quantifies main peak area relative to total area. |
| Water Content | Karl Fischer Titration | Measures water via stoichiometric reaction of iodine with water in pyridine/methanol medium using coulometric or volumetric titration. |
| Acidity (as HCl) | Acid-Base Titration | Neutralizes acidic impurities with standardized NaOH solution using phenolphthalein or potentiometric endpoint detection. |
| Density at 20 C | Digital Density Meter | Determines mass per unit volume using oscillating U-tube principle calibrated with air and water standards. |
| Refractive Index at 20 C | Refractometry | Measures bending of light passing through sample at specified temperature using Abbe refractometer or digital equivalent. |
| Color (APHA) | Visual Comparison or Spectrophotometry | Compares sample color against platinum-cobalt standard solutions or measures absorbance at 430 nm in UV-Vis spectrophotometer. |
| Non-Volatile Residue | Gravimetric Analysis | Evaporates known sample mass under controlled conditions and weighs residual solids after drying at 105 C. |
| Iron (Fe) Content | ICP-OES | Atomizes and excites sample in argon plasma; quantifies Fe by measuring characteristic emission intensity at specific wavelength. |
| Chloride (Cl-) Content | Ion Chromatography (IC) | Separates anions on ion-exchange column and detects Cl- via conductivity detection after elution with carbonate/bicarbonate buffer. |
| Ethanol Content | Gas Chromatography (GC) with FID | Quantifies residual ethanol using internal standard method and flame ionization detection after separation on polar column. |
| Viscosity at 25 C | Rotational Viscometry | Measures resistance to flow under defined shear rate using calibrated spindle in controlled-temperature bath. |
| pH of Aqueous Solution (10% w/w) | pH Meter Measurement | Determines hydrogen ion activity in aqueous dilution using calibrated glass electrode and reference electrode system. |
